Sentence examples for art of organizing from inspiring English sources

The phrase "art of organizing"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e the skill or ability involved in arranging or structuring things effectively.
Example: "She has mastered the art of organizing her workspace, making it both functional and aesthetically pleasing."
Alternatives: "skill of arranging" or "craft of structuring".
